Tech expertise

Peru’s tertiary education infrastructure has helped the country become a leading player in remote software development. Pontificia Universidad Católica del Perú is ranked 19th in South America by QS ratings.

Several other universities have become essential in promoting the growth of software development in Peru. These universities have established programs that provide training and support to software developers, and they have also created incubators and accelerators to help developers get their businesses off the ground.

The University of Engineering and Information Technology was established in 2011 and has rapidly become one of the most technologically advanced institutions in all of Latin America. The university has state-of-the-art facilities and offers a wide range of engineering and information technology programs.

Talent pool

The talent pool of Peru counts about 30K software engineers with a wide range of knowledge. For example, according to Datanyze, there are the top 10 most popular programming languages: ASP.NET, Lua, CSS, PHP 5.6, Go, PHP 5.3, Java, SQL, and Python. Thus, if you are in demand for developers with one of the mentioned technology above, you can indeed look for Peruvian software engineers.

Cultural Differences

The startup culture in Peru is very comparable to that of the US. Peruvian software developers generally easily transition to working for a US company. It is because the startup culture in Peru is quite similar to what the US has, which makes them easy to adapt to new working conditions.

One of the things you need to take into account when considering Peru is the language. Although English is not an official language in Peru, it is widely spoken due to its prominence as a tourism destination.

Cost of Hiring Software Developers From Peru

When the US company considers hiring Peruvian engineers, it is essential to understand the cost difference and how it varies depending on the developer’s expertise and technologies.

Depending on the experience the programmer has, the average salary is:

  • Junior (0–2 years of experience)–$17,320
  • Middle (2–4 years of experience)–$21,000
  • Senior (4+ years of experience)–$38,115
